The Assistant Teacher will support the Lead Teacher in creating a safe, nurturing, and engaging classroom environment. This role is focused on helping children grow socially, emotionally, and academically while assisting with daily activities, organization, and classroom routines.Key Responsibilities:
Assist the Lead Teacher in carrying out daily lesson plans, projects, and group activities. Support children with learning tasks, play, and hands-on activities. Monitor and supervise children during meals, rest periods, and outdoor play to ensure safety. Help maintain an organized and clean classroom by preparing materials, sanitizing toys, and wiping down tables and surfaces. Encourage positive social interactions and support children's emotional development through patience and guidance. Provide feedback and observations to the Lead Teacher regarding children's progress and needs. Assist with classroom transitions, arrival, and dismissal routines. Communicate effectively with the Lead Teacher and management about classroom concerns or supply needs. Step in to cover short-term classroom needs if the Lead Teacher is unavailable.Qualifications:
Bachelor's degree in Early Childhood Education (preferred) or related field with child development coursework. Child Development Associate (CDA) preferred. CPR and First Aid Certification (preferred). At least 1-2 years of experience in a childcare or early learning setting. Ability to follow established lesson plans and routines. Strong teamwork skills with a willingness to collaborate with the Lead Teacher and management. Flexible and dependable in maintaining work schedule.Personal Qualities:
